Features

  • OFFICIALLY LICENSED BY POKEMON From Pikachu and Bulbasaur, to Charmander and Squirtle, get a dream start to your adventure with our eye-catching Cobra gaming mouse officially licensed by Pokemonspecially designed for the aspiring Pokemon Master
  • 58G LIGHTWEIGHT DESIGN Built to fit most grip styles, the mouse allows for fast, precise control and feels comfortable to use during long gaming sessions
  • GEN-3 OPTICAL MOUSE SWITCHES Unrivalled durability and speed with switches that have an extended 90-million click lifecycle and eliminate double-clicking issues, boasting a blistering 0.2 ms actuation time without debounce delay
  • CHROMA LIGHTING WITH GRADIENT UNDERGLOW Customize the mouse with 16.8 million colors and countless lighting effects, creating a more immersive gaming experience as the lights react dynamically with hundreds of Chroma-integrated games
  • PRECISE SENSOR ADJUSTMENTS Fine-tune the mouse's sensitivity with precise adjustments in 50 DPI increments to achieve a truly tailored play style
  • SPEEDFLEX CABLE Provides greater flexibility and is designed to produce minimal drag, perform quicker and more fluid swipes, and offer a higher degree of control
  • 100% PTFE MOUSE FEET Made from the highest grade of PTFE, the Cobras mouse feet on the front, rear, and sensor ring allows it to glide smoothly across any surface
  • OPTIMIZE MOUSE ACCURACY Improve accuracy by disabling the "Enhance pointer precision" option in the Windows mouse settings, and further optimize performance using the Razer Synapse App

Description

Hit the mark for precision and immersion with the Razer Cobra Pokémon Edition - a lightweight wired gaming mouse powered by Razer Chroma RGB. Armed with ultra durable switches and decked out with a gradient Chroma underglow, you'd never expect a mouse so small to pack such a big-game performance.

  • Razer is back
Color: Black
Razer has always made good mice, but they would always break on me. The quality was really bad back then. But in the last 2 years Razer has upped their quality. This mouse is extremely lightweight. Optical switches instead of mechanical, feels good, no double clicking. Good cable, feels lightweight and moveable. The lighting on this mouse is very minimal, its barely even noticable, so dont buy this if youre hoping for something flashy. Textured material can take some time to get used to, but not a big deal. Side buttons feel very clicky, ive heard people had side button issues, we will see in a year. Ive had scroll wheels on the Razer Deathadder break and go into a free spin, we will see how this one fares. Overall i like this mouse, it doesnt have a whole lot of features, but its lightweight and i like the optical switches. Also. Why is Razer Synapse nearly 400mb?! 8. ... show more

  • Good, but overpriced
Color: Black
I hear people talking about big hands, small hands, etc. I find my hand to be normal, I guess. For me, I would say that if the mouse were any smaller, it would be too small. The material that it is made out of has a very mild abrasive feel to it and as a result it makes it feel comfortable to grip and hold. It is accurate, and quite fast when moving it around. Buttons are clicky and solid. Scroll wheel has a nice grip to it and it feels rigid when moving, yet at the same time smooth. Not loose like on the basilisk V3 that I am sending back. To me it feels better than the basilisk. The scroll wheel on the basilisk felt as if it was skipping when I would move it. The Cobra feels very light, yet at the same time very well built. Solid. The only thing wrong with this mouse is that it is overpriced. If this thing were $25 or less, it would sell like hotcakes, in my opinion. Also, it does offer a button to change the DPI, and you can change the RGB on it. I am going to keep it. ... show more
